What Is Cryptocurrency?

Before diving into the specifics of how to buy cryptocurrency, it’s important to first understand what it is. Cryptocurrency is a form of digital or virtual currency that uses cryptography for security. Unlike traditional currencies issued by governments (fiat currencies like the US dollar or Euro), cryptocurrencies operate on decentralized networks based on blockchain technology.

A blockchain is essentially a distributed ledger that records all transactions made using a particular cryptocurrency. This system ensures that transactions are transparent, secure, and immutable, meaning they cannot be altered once recorded.

2. Set Up an Account

Once you've chosen an exchange, you will need to set up an account. Typically, this involves providing your email address, setting a strong password, and completing a verification process to confirm your identity. This is important to comply with Anti-Money Laundering (AML) and Know Your Customer (KYC) regulations.

During the verification process, you might need to provide personal details like your full name, date of birth, and a photo ID. This step is necessary to ensure the safety and legitimacy of the transactions made on the platform.

5. Make Your Purchase

After selecting your cryptocurrency, specify how much of it you wish to buy and place an order. There are generally two types of orders you can place:

  • Market Order: This order type buys cryptocurrency immediately at the current market price.
  • Limit Order: This order type allows you to set a specific price at which you want to buy the cryptocurrency. The order will be executed when the price reaches your specified level.

Once your order is confirmed, the cryptocurrency will be added to your account. You now own your digital asset and can monitor its performance.

6. Store Your Cryptocurrency Safely

After purchasing cryptocurrency, it’s essential to store it securely. While exchanges offer wallets to hold your assets, it’s recommended to transfer your cryptocurrency to a private wallet for added security. There are two main types of wallets:

  • Hot Wallets: These wallets are connected to the internet and are more convenient for frequent trading. However, they are more vulnerable to hacking.
  • Cold Wallets: These wallets are offline and offer enhanced security. They are ideal for long-term storage of your cryptocurrency.

By transferring your cryptocurrency to a private wallet, you maintain full control over your funds, which is a core principle of decentralization.

1. Portfolio Trackers

Portfolio trackers allow you to monitor the performance of all your cryptocurrencies in one place. Tools like CoinMarketCap and Delta allow you to connect your exchange accounts and view your holdings, portfolio value, and profits in real-time. These tools also provide price alerts and news updates, keeping you informed about the latest developments in the market.

2. Technical Analysis Tools

Technical analysis is the practice of analyzing price charts and trends to predict future market movements. Several tools can help you perform technical analysis on the cryptocurrency market, such as:

  • TradingView: TradingView is a popular platform offering advanced charting tools, indicators, and drawing tools for traders.
  • CryptoCompare: CryptoCompare provides real-time data, charting tools, and historical data for various cryptocurrencies.

By using these tools, you can make more informed decisions based on market trends and price movements.

3. Automated Trading Bots

Automated trading bots are software programs that execute trades on your behalf according to preset conditions. These bots can analyze the market and make decisions much faster than a human trader. Some popular crypto trading bots include 3Commas and Cryptohopper.

Automated trading is a great way to remove emotions from trading and ensure that your strategy is consistently followed. However, it's important to carefully set up and monitor these bots to avoid potential losses.

5. News and Sentiment Analysis Tools

Keeping up with the latest news is critical in the volatile world of cryptocurrency. Tools like CryptoPanic and CoinTelegraph provide real-time news updates, while sentiment analysis tools like LunarCrush analyze social media to gauge market sentiment.

Understanding the broader market sentiment can help you make more informed investment decisions and react to sudden market changes.
